Pursuant to Presidential Proclamation No. 126, entitled "Declaring
the Month of December of Every Year as Rizal Month" and to the
Administrative Order No. 23, dated November 10, 2011 entitled "Creating a
Steering Committee on National Observances," the Chairperson of the
National Historical Commission of the Philippines (NHCP) as Chairman,
with the officers from the Department of Education (DepEd), Department
of Interior and Local Government (DILG), and the Department of Tourism
(DOT) as members of the Committee were tasked to formulate, organize,
monitor and evaluate the programs and projects undertaken in the
Observance of the 115th Anniversary of Dr. Jose P. Rizal's Martyrdom.
This year is the Sesquicentennial Birth Anniversary of Dr. Jose P. Rizal
hence, the same theme "Rizal, Haligi ng Bayan," has been adopted.
In view of this, the DepEd Secretary enjoins all regions, divisions, districts, and schools to actively participate in the nationwide celebration. Likewise, the said offices are requested to coordinate with their respective Local Government Units (LGUs) regarding their participation in the simultaneous conduct of the Flag Raising and Wreath-Laying Ceremonies at the following venues:
- National Capital Region (NCR): Rizal National Monument, Rizal Park, Manila with the attendance of the Secretary or his representative, Regional Director (RD), NCR Schools Division/City Superintendents (SDSs), other officials, teachers and students;
- Region IV-CALABARZON: Rizal Shrine, Calamba City with the attendance of RD, SDS, other officials, teachers and students; and
- Region IX: Rizal Shrine, Dapitan City with the attendance of the SDS, other officials, teachers and students; and
- Various Cities and Municipalities: The SDS, through the Division Special Events Coordinator, may coordinate with the Local Government Unit (LGU) regarding the participation of DepEd in various programs.
All DepEd offices (central, regional, division, district and schools) are enjoined to display the Philippine Flags, buntings, and the Rizal Day 2011 streamers.

Contestants of the Oratorical Contest are requested to prepare and submit five (5) copies of their oratorical pieces, and the Kundiman Chorale Groups to submit five (5) copies of the musical scores and the list of choir members/other staff upon registration on December 27, 2011.
This is to reiterate that the mechanics of the contest for the three (3) categories as stated in DepEd Memorandum No. 178, s. 2011 will be strictly followed.
The contestants for the Rizal/History Quiz Contest shall wear their school uniform, contestants for the Oratorical Contest shall wear an appropriate Filipiniana attire. Each chorale group may bring their own equipment needed for the performance.
The DepEd shall provide free board and lodging for the following number of participants from the seventeen (17) regions and five (5) clusters:
a. Rizal/History Quiz - (17 Regions) 2 per region
• Contestant + Coach
b. Oratorical Contest - (17 Regions) 2 per region
• Contestant + Trainer
c. Kundiman Chorale Competition - (5 Clusters) 20 members per cluster
• 20 group members (including the conductor, accompanist/s, staff and Division Special Events Coordinator) = Total 100
d. Regional Special Events Coordinators - (17 Regions)
• Please see the enclosed list of Regional Special Events Coordinators
The travel expenses (transportation and per diem) of the contestants, coaches, trainers, conductors shall be charged to local funds such as PTA, local school board funds, regional/division MOOE or may be sourced from the municipality/city/ provincial funds, NGOs, civic spirited clubs, associations, and organizations subject to the usual accounting and auditing rules and regulations.
The expenses for the board and lodging of the participants, coordinators, judges/consultants and National Technical Working Committee (NTWC), honoraria and production cost, communication and documentation, preparatory expenses, supplies and materials, parade uniforms, medals, trophies, special dinner, and other incidental and operational costs shall be charged to the approved Rizal@150 Funds subject to the usual accounting and auditing rules and regulations. While the cash prizes and honoraria of judges shall be charged to the partner agencies as follows:
a. Rizal/History Quiz - National Historical Commission of the Philippines (NHCP); b. Oratorical Contest - Order of the Knights of Rizal (OKOR); and c. Kundiman Chorale Competition - National Commission for Culture and the Arts (NCCA)
